Damien Hirst (British, born 1965) Raffles (H5-5), 2018 Medium: Diasec-mounted Giclée print on aluminum panel Dimensions: 90 × 90 cm (35 × 35 in) No. 97 in an edition of 100. Hand-signed and numbered on label verso Publisher: HENI Productions, London (with their ink stamp verso) Condition: As new Damien Hirst’s ‘Raffles’ from his ‘Colour Space’ (H5, 2018) series is an enveloping work which reverberates incessantly with life and joy. Named for the luxury hotel in Singapore, the present facsimile is derived from an original painting belonging to the ‘Colour Space’ series (2016). Breaking down the logic of his ‘Spot Paintings’, these works champion imperfection and chance. The spots in ‘Raffles’ float against a white background and were coloured at random using a palette ranging from a deep and powerful red to a purple so pale it practically fades into the background. At times bouncing into each other or overlapping, these spots cover and apparently exceed the picture plane, alluding to its continuation outside the confines of the visual field. Together, the varying colours and random arrangements unintentionally create optical illusions of swirling and circular patterns. Notably, ‘Raffles’ is part of a subsection of the series in which the spots are enlarged as if zoomed in under a microscope. With the intricacies of these spots on full display, some spots appear to have thicker layers of paint than others, presenting an undeniable sense of tactility. This view also highlights the Pollock-like paint splatters, rendered in their joyful colours and emphasising the overarching air of spontaneity in the present work.

Damien Hirst Cannizaro H4-4 Diasec-mounted Giclée print on aluminium panel 920 x 1260 MM Edition size: 75 + 5 AP signed and numbered from an edition of 75 verso, published by HENI Editions; sheet: 92 x 126cm Damien Hirst first came to public attention in London in 1988 when he conceived and curated "Freeze," an exhibition in a disused warehouse that showed his work and that of his friends and fellow students at Goldsmiths College. In the nearly quarter of a century since that pivotal show (which would come to define the Young British Artists), Hirst has become one of the most influential artists of his generation. His groundbreaking works include The Physical Impossibility of Death in the Mind of Someone Living (1991), a shark in formaldehyde; Mother and Child Divided (1993) a four-part sculpture of a bisected cow and calf; and For the Love of God (2007), a human skull studded with 8,601 diamonds.
